>Description: I just attached an unused ZFS (version 14) disk to another (version 13) to form a mirror, supposedly destroying the old disk. However, zpool resilver went bidirectionally, and reported incorrect time both during and after completion: $ zpool status pool: mypool state: ONLINE scrub: resilver completed after 307445734561825858h7m with 0 errors on Sun Jul 11 05:44:51 2010 config: NAME STATE READ WRITE CKSUM mypool ONLINE 0 0 0 mirror ONLINE 0 0 0 ad4 ONLINE 0 0 0 528M resilvered ad6 ONLINE 0 0 0 1.11T resilvered errors: No known data errors $ 1.
